However, there are exceptions to this, such as when a puppet emperor meets a courtier. In Eastern Han society, since Emperor Zhang of Han, there were not too many emperors who could stand alone. After emperor Han Shun, because he died early, he had no heirs, and the major affairs in the imperial court depended on Empress Liang, the wife of Emperor Han Shun. Fighting the war with her brothers, Empress Liang used others to be uneasy, so she appointed her brother Liang Ji as a general. When Emperor Shun died, Liang Ji found an eight-year-old child in the imperial family to succeed Emperor Shun of Han, that is, Emperor Han.
When this Liang Ji was young, he was a little leper, eating, drinking, gambling and doing no evil. The history books describe his ugly appearance, shrugging his shoulders like a harrier eagle, and giving birth to the fierce eyes of a jackal, before he became a great general, he served as a yellow door attendant, a waiter, a tiger benzhong lang general, a Yue horse, an infantry lieutenant, a jinwu, and a henan yin. He is also skilled in the official set. Although he stuttered and could not speak, he was good at conspiracy calculations. For example, when Liang Ji was doing Henan Yin, he was "violent and illegal".
His father's confidant Luoyang made Lü Fang look down on him, and occasionally exposed his shortcomings in front of Liang Shang, and Liang Ji sent someone to assassinate Lü Fang when he learned of it. In order to cover up his own ugly deeds, on the one hand, he deliberately blamed others, and on the other hand, he came forward to recommend Lü Fangdi to replace Luoyang Ling, which can be said to be the arrogance and wantonness of the stupid disciples, the brutality and unreasonableness of the hooligans, and the cunning and cunning of the politicians, all of which are all set up in Liang Ji.
Although Emperor Han was young, he was still quite accurate in seeing people, especially liang Ji's arrogance. Once, in front of the civil and military officials in the courtroom, he said to Liang Ji, "You are really a general!" (Trekking means strong.) Liang Ji listened, was so angry that he had a bad attack in person. Thinking about it behind his back, this child was so powerful at such a young age, and when he grew up, he secretly put the poison in the pancake and gave it to the emperor to eat.

Where did the Han Emperor know that the cake was poisonous, and after eating the cake, he immediately felt uncomfortable in his stomach. He asked the internal attendant to call the lieutenant Li Gu in. Li Gu saw that he was very uncomfortable and asked him what was going on. The emperor said: "I just ate the cake, but I only felt sad in my stomach, my mouth was dry, and I wanted to drink some water." Liang Ji hurriedly said next to him: "No, you can't drink, you will vomit after drinking water." Before Liang Ji could finish speaking, the eight-year-old had already fallen to the ground, rolled a few times, and lost his breath. It is a pity that the little emperor is in an instant, because of a word, his life has come to an end.
